Next year's plan holds total headcount broadly flat at current levels, with modest additions in the Stillbrook and Harwyn branches offset by attrition-based reductions in back-office roles. Payroll growth is capped at 4%, inclusive of merit increases. Replacement hires require regional director approval; net-new roles go to the quarterly committee. Seasonal staffing budgets are unchanged. Please review your branch allocations before the planning call. The strategic assumptions underpinning these figures are recorded confidentially below.

board note of yahig-yahif: Silmirox Works plans to raise the Aldius list price by 18.5 percent in January. The steering committee signed off on a budget of $141.9 million for Project Tamix. The renewal with Eliysek Logistics closes at $114.1 million a year, 18.9 percent below the last contract. Project Gordor slips by a full year because of the supplier delay.

Ticket #— Lost badge, contractor procedure

Contractors working on the Marrowgate fit-out who lose their site badge must report to the facilities office on level 1 before re-entering any work zone. A temporary pass will be issued for the day only. Until the replacement is printed, access the contractor turnstile using the temporary code below.

door code, tajof-kageg: bdg-QVDCE-3

Subject: Timetable solver — security review access

Team,

Scope: the Chalkline solver API only. Endpoints accept constraint sets and return candidate timetables; no student PII is stored, only anonymized cohort codes. Rate limits apply per credential. Logs are retained seven days in the Harrowgate staging cluster. Review access expires Friday. Do not reuse credentials outside staging. Authenticate all requests with the bearer token below.

bearer token for kajeg-hagug: eyJhbGciOiJIUzI1NiIsInR5cCI6IkpXVCJ9.eyJzdWIiOiIn0W9e4In0.m8MiI-b-